Western Swing

Western Swing is a style of popular music that originated in the 1920s and 1930s in the American Southwest and West. It combines elements of country, blues, jazz, and traditional pop music. It is characterized by a strong rhythm section and an improvisational style of playing. Its history is rooted in the diverse cultures of the region, including Native American, African American, and European-American influences. It was popularized by Bob Wills and His Texas Playboys in the 1930s and 1940s, and has been further developed by numerous artists since then.
